The first line of defense in fortifying critical infrastructure against DDoS attacks involves implementing robust network architecture. By diversifying network routes and deploying redundant systems, organizations can minimize the impact of an attack on their infrastructural backbone. It's akin to constructing multiple gates and pathways into a fortress, making it harder for attackers to breach the defenses.

A key strategy is the utilization of traffic filtering and rate limiting techniques. These measures help identify and mitigate malicious traffic while allowing legitimate users to access the services uninterrupted. Think of it as a security checkpoint that scrutinizes every visitor, separating friend from foe, and granting passage only to those who meet the criteria.

Another crucial aspect is deploying a scalable and elastic infrastructure that can accommodate sudden surges in traffic. Cloud-based solutions provide the flexibility needed to absorb volumetric DDoS attacks. Similar to how a fortress can expand its walls during times of threat, a scalable infrastructure can dynamically adjust its capacity to handle the deluge of incoming requests.

Employing anomaly detection systems is like having vigilant sentinels guarding the fortress walls. These systems analyze network traffic patterns, swiftly identifying deviations or suspicious activities indicative of an ongoing DDoS attack. Once detected, automated protocols kick in to reroute and block malicious traffic, minimizing any potential damage.

To enhance resilience further, regular stress testing and simulated DDoS attacks are essential. By subjecting the infrastructure to controlled scenarios, organizations can identify vulnerabilities and fine-tune their defenses. Just as a fortress undergoes rigorous testing to uncover weak points, stress testing girds critical infrastructure, ensuring it stands strong against any potential assault.

Motivations Behind DDoS Attacks:
Why would anyone launch such destructive attacks? The motivations behind DDoS attacks can vary. Sometimes, they are driven by financial gain, as attackers extort money from targeted organizations in exchange for stopping the assault. In other cases, hacktivist groups may exploit DDoS attacks as a means of protest or retaliation against institutions they perceive as unjust. Additionally, cybercriminals seeking to undermine competitors or disrupt rival businesses may employ DDoS attacks as a weapon.

The Evolution of DDoS Attacks:
Over time, DDoS attacks have evolved and become more sophisticated. Attackers constantly seek new methods to amplify the impact of their assaults. They leverage botnets, which are networks of compromised computers, to generate massive amounts of traffic simultaneously. Moreover, the proliferation of Internet of Things (IoT) devices provides attackers with additional resources to orchestrate large-scale attacks. This constant evolution poses a significant challenge for defenders of vital infrastructure.
